It's no secret to regulars here that I still like toying with older CE devices and older CE apps, and one of the hardest-to-find examples is the class of apps written for the first incarnation of Visual Basic for CE (specifically CE 2.0). Using the file extension .pvb (as opposed to the the .vb of CE 2.1 and beyond), it appears that only two developers wrote such apps: Vincent Collura (of CE Beans fame) and some guy named Larry Roof. (Several other developers wrote VB programs they claimed were compatible with CE 2.0 - and a view of the OS identifiers in the files shows them as CE 2.0 - but they use the file extension .vb rather than .pvb, and they don't work on the CE 2.0 device once installed.)

The VB runtime package on this site for CE 2.0 includes a total of four files: pvb.exe (in 2.11 and later this was replaced by pvbload.exe), pvbrt.dll, vbscript.dll, and vbsen.dll. However, I noticed that the .pvb apps developed by Larry Roof included what appear to be CE 2.0 versions of object control DLLs (MSCEComDlg.dll and MSCEFile.dll), as well as another DLL I haven't seen before: VBCEMiscUtil.dll. Where did these DLLs come from, and why aren't they included in our runtime download package for CE 2.0?
